Weekly Fashion Trend - Micro Trends

Firstly, what is a micro trend? 

Well, according to the Wise Geek - While subtle and sometimes unnoticed, trends of this type can exert an impact that is experienced long after those trends have subsided - so...basically it's a trend that starts off small and then might have a huge impact eventually...

Lets look at 3 micro trends that are going to make a huge impact come Spring/Summer 2015. Traditionally within the fashion industry, if an item or a look appears on the runway 3 times or more its considered a trend for the upcoming season. 

3 micro trends to embrace now are:

1. The mini handbag
Not practical at all and unable to fit anything more than a lipstick, a credit card and maybe your phone, but looks sooo cute! Maybe best saved for a night out...
All the big houses are doing them with teeny tiny versions of the original bag, like Chanel, Prada, Celine and Mulberry to name a few...



2. Bejewelled collars
This trend seems a bit prim and proper, but with lots of bling! Think Peter Pan collars or pointy collars with as much embellishment as you can manage and then simply wear it with a white t-shirt and jeans...or be totally different and bling up your jacket collar.



3. Big belts
The bigger the better! As seen on the runways of Versace and D&G. Now, please don't go for the heavyweight champion of the world look and to prevent looking like a Rocky wannabe, keep the focus to one part of the belt e.g. if the buckle is big make sure the belt itself is medium or small width, if the belt is wide make sure the other features remain minimalistic...confusing I know!
Belt your jacket or shirt for a modern look. 



Embrace just one of these 3 micro trends and you could soon be starting something everyone around you will want to follow!
